Building a dream home is a aspiration that many people share. However, bad credit can often pose as a considerable obstacle in the path to mortgage approval. Don't despair, though! Even with less-than-perfect credit, there are strategies to improve your chances of securing your home loan that you deserve.

One key step is to review your credit report. Obtain a copy from each of the three major credit bureaus and thoroughly review it for any errors or inaccuracies. Dispute any concerns you find, as this can positively impact your credit score over time. Furthermore, consider working with a reputable credit counselor who can guide you develop a plan to strengthen your creditworthiness.

Additionally, explore alternative loan options that are specifically designed for borrowers with bad credit. These may include government-backed loans, such as FHA or VA loans, which often have more forgiving lending requirements. Furthermore, shop around and compare interest rates and terms from multiple lenders to find the best possible deal.

While managing bad credit takes time and effort, it's certainly achievable. By taking proactive steps and exploring your options, you can increase your chances of securing that dream home loan and make your homeownership goals a reality.

Unlocking Homeownership with Non-Bank Lending Solutions

For numerous aspiring homeowners, the traditional mortgage process can feel like an insurmountable obstacle. Strict lending guidelines often leave borrowers feeling defeated, particularly those with unique credit histories or financial situations. Fortunately, a growing alternative is reshaping the homeownership landscape: non-bank lending solutions. These lenders offer alternative mortgage options that are designed to serve a wider range of borrowers, making the dream of homeownership within reach for individuals who may have once been excluded from traditional lending.

Non-bank lenders often embrace a more holistic approach, assessing factors beyond just credit scores and debt-to-income ratios. They may look at variables such as employment history, income stability, and even assets to gauge a borrower's capacity to repay a loan. This creates opportunities for borrowers who have faced challenges in obtaining financing from traditional lenders.

  • As a result, non-bank lending solutions are becoming increasingly popular among inexperienced homebuyers, those with unique income streams, and borrowers who have experienced credit challenges.
  • Furthermore, non-bank lenders often offer quicker turnaround rates, which can be a significant advantage for enthusiastic homebuyers in a competitive market.
